Not a high priority query but maybe someone knows the answer:
On Mac OS 10.4, Flash 8 SharedObject files are stored in UserName/Library/Preferences/Macromedia/Flash Player/#SharedObjects/XXXX/localhost where XXXX represents a variously named folder. Example of folder XXXX's name are BBYLXPK3 and UTGQ8P8M. If I delete the folder Flash very kindly creates another one the next time it writes to a SharedObject BUT with a new name. The question is ... why the different name everytime? And what information does the name contain (if any)?
